在TPWallet中添加“闪兑”功能的实操与深度分析

相关标题:

1. TPWallet闪兑接入全流程与风控要点

2. 从实时支付到匿名币:TPWallet闪兑实现指南

3. 闪兑架构解析:验证节点、交易记录与市场预测

导言:本文面向钱包开发者与产品经理,系统说明如何在TPWallet添加闪兑(即时兑换)功能,并重点分析实时支付、市场预测、行业判断、交易记录、验证节点与匿名币相关风险与方案。

一、总体流程(快速概览)

1) 需求确认:支持的链、代币列表、是否接入中心化/去中心化聚合器(如1inch、0x、Uniswap/Curve)或自研路由。

2) 后端准备:接入多个RPC/节点、行情与深度数据源、费率估算服务、签名/审批管理。

3) 智能合约:调用路由合约(swap router)、处理approve、handle wrapping/unwrap本地代币(如ETH/WETH)。

4) 前端交互:报价、滑点设置、审批确认、交易广播与状态展示。

二、实时支付分析(如何实现与关键指标)

- 数据源:订单薄深度(DEX池深度)、链上交易池(mempool)、L2/跨链桥延迟数据。

- 指标:预计成交时间、gas预测、价格冲击(price impact)、滑点概率、成交成功率。

- 实现:先做多路报价并对比,使用预估模拟(eth_call/estimateGas)判断失败率,实时监听tx回执并在前端反馈确认数。

三、预测市场(对闪兑价格与流动性波动的建模)

- 使用短期时间序列(EMA)和池子深度模型估计即刻价格影响;结合成交量与历史滑点分布预测大单后果。

- 引入预言机与聚合器历史数据,构建风控阈值(如当预估price impact>1.5%或池深度不足时拒绝下单或提示分批成交)。

四、行业判断(竞争、合规与商业策略)

- 竞争:钱包内置闪兑优点是用户留存,缺点需承担流动性与合规风险;可与聚合器合作减少开发成本。

- 合规:对接匿名币或混币服务需严格合规评估,KYC/AML政策要明确,或限制高风险交易对。

- 收益模型:手续费分成、滑点返利、商业合作(聚合器返佣)。

五、交易记录与审计

- 必存数据:txHash、from/to、swap路径、输入输出数量、报价快照、gas费、时间戳、用户标识(按合规存储)。

- 可视化:在钱包中提供交易详情与链上链接;后端保留可导出审计日志。

- 隐私保护:对敏感记录做加密存储与访问控制,满足合规同时尽量保护用户隐私。

六、验证节点(节点策略与冗余)

- 多RPC/多节点冗余:主用与备份RPC提供商(Infura/Alchemy/自建节点/公共节点),按延迟、成功率自动切换。

- 本地轻节点或验证节点(SPV/light-client)可降低信任风险;关键场景可走自建全节点校验重要tx状态。

- 安全:防止被劫持的节点返回错误报价,需对比不同节点的链状态并对异常报价做拒绝。

七、匿名币(隐私币)接入风险与技术要点

- 技术:匿名币(如Monero、Zcash)多数不在EVM链上或不兼容标准ERC20,闪兑需通过桥或集中式流动性提供方实现。

- 风险:匿名币涉及较高合规与洗钱风险;建议对接前进行法律评估,或仅支持出/入场景并要求更严格KYC。

- 替代方案:提供隐私保护选项(如交易混淆、链下隐私层),但需透明披露与合规对接。

八、实践建议与风控清单

- 多源聚合报价并做模拟交易(dry run)降低失败率;

- 强制用户审批、显示价格冲击与最坏成交结果;

- 限流与分批成交策略应对大额滑点;

- 完善日志与告警(异常失败率、节点延迟、异常滑点);

- 对匿名币和高风险对做白名单/黑名单与额外KYC。

结语:将闪兑作为TPWallet内的核心功能,不仅是技术对接,更要在实时支付分析、市场预测与节点策略上构建多层冗余与风控,同时在匿名币等敏感资产上保持严格合规。遵循上述步骤与建议,可以在保证用户体验的同时降低系统与合规风险。

作者:林沐Tech发布时间:2026-01-23 09:40:36

评论

CryptoFan88

很实用的实现清单,特别是多源报价和dry run的建议,能明显降低失败率。

张小白

关于匿名币的合规部分讲得很谨慎,最好能再补充各国监管差异的快速参考。

NeoTrader

想知道前端如何展示滑点概率,能否给出UI提示文案示例?

玲珑

验证节点的冗余策略我一直想做,自建节点和Alchemy并行是个好主意。

相关阅读